Fees are generally lower for General category students compared to SC/ST/OBC and other special categories.The fee might vary slightly between semesters.Apart from tuition fees, there might be additional charges like registration fees, exam fees, library fees, and possibly laboratory fees or specific software licenses depending on electives chosen. General Category:First semester: INR 10,000 - INR 12,000Subsequent semesters: INR 8,000 - INR 10,000SC/ST/OBC and other special categories:First semester: INR 6,000 - INR 8,000Subsequent semesters: INR 4,000 - INR 6,000Registration fee: Around INR 1,000 - INR 2,000Exam fee: Around INR 500 - INR 1,000 per semesterLibrary fee: Around INR 100 - INR 200 per semesterit's essential to note that these figures are approximate and subject to change. The fee structure for the MBA programme may differ for students from outside the state or international students.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University (DSPMU) doesn't officially announce specific cutoff percentiles for any entrance exam used for MBA admissions. The selection process considers various factors beyond just exam scores, and the minimum score required can vary slightly each year depending on the competition and overall applicant pool. Based on previous years' admission data, the minimum score accepted for MBA at DSPMU might be around 70-75%ile in any of the accepted entrance exams (CAT, XAT, MAT, CMAT, ATMA, NMAT). This is just an estimate, and the actual cutoff can be slightly higher or lower. entrance exam scores are just one part of the selection process. Shortlisted candidates also go through a writing skill test, group discussion, and personal interview. Strong performance in these stages can significantly increase your chances of admission even with a slightly lower entrance exam score. Dr. Shyama prasad mukherjee university is a state University situated in Ranchi, Jharkhand. It's a state University and took it's name from our famous politicians name Shayama Prasad Mukherjee. University provides Undergraduate, postgraduate and other diploma courses in various streams. The fee for various courses at Dr. Shayama Prasad Mukherjee University is vary from course to course. Fee for various courses; For Bachelor in Arts - 5.5K - 11.1KFor bachelor in science - 8.7K - 60KFor Masters in Arts - 5.5K- 9.2 KFor Masters in science - 7.1K- 80K Other courses like for B. Ed 1.5L , for BBA 37.2 K, for MBA and MCA it's 80K . So, the fee for different courses vary from course to course.

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University also known as Ranchi college, is a state University. University offers more than 39 courses in different streams such as Humanities and science. University provides Various UG, PG, PHD, Diploma and vocational courses. It have BA Honours and MA in Anthropology, History, Political science, English, Geography etc. B.Sc. Honours and M.Sc.in Botany, Zoology, Chemistry, Geology, Mathematics etc. B.Sc vocational courses in computer application, Electronics, environmental Science etc. It also provides BBA, B.Ed, LL.M, MBA courses as vocational courses.University also have Ph.D courses in some subjects like Anthropology, Environmental science, Geography, Political Science etc. University also have various Diploma and Certificate courses.

The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University is a government university. It was established in 1926 as a Government Intermediate College and it was upgraded to a state university in 2017. It offers scholarships and financial aid to students from economically backward backgrounds. It is one of the oldest government college in Ranchi with a very low fees. It offers in total 39 courses across 6 streams. This college also has 149 total faculty members.

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University college top courses are MBA, MCA and BBA. The Management students gets a better package as compared to other fields. As per the Placement statistics 30 percent students got placed offering the highest package as 5 LPA. The average package for MBA in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University stood at Rs 2 LPA. The top recruites hat visited the campus were HCL,TCS,Capegemini, Cognizant and much more.

There is no provision for direct admission to Dr. Shyama Prasad Mukherjee University (DSPMU). Admission to all courses at DSPMU is based on merit or entrance exam performance.However, there are a few cases where candidates may be eligible for special admission consideration, such as:Candidates who have won medals in national or international sports competitions.Candidates who have won national or international cultural awards.Children of defense personnel who have been killed in action.Persons with disabilities.Candidates who believe that they are eligible for special admission consideration should contact the admissions office at DSPMU for more information.
